Matt Bennett Television Roles and Series
Matt Bennett television work centers primarily on his role as Robbie Shapiro in Victorious, which aired on Nickelodeon from 2010 to 2013 and spawned multiple spin-offs and specials. He later appeared in the Nickelodeon series Sam & Cat, a crossover spin-off that paired characters from Victorious and iCarly, further cementing his presence in the network's lineup. His television credits also include guest appearances and supporting roles in other series, demonstrating versatility across comedic and character-driven formats.
Victorious and Its Impact
Victorious ran for four seasons and became one of Nickelodeon's flagship live-action series during its original run. The show consistently ranked among the network's top-performing programs, drawing millions of viewers per episode and generating significant merchandise and media extensions. Matt Bennett's portrayal of Robbie Shapiro, a socially awkward puppeteer and aspiring singer, became a defining part of the series' ensemble cast and contributed to its cultural footprint among teen audiences.
